Marqasu 26 [debt note (barley)][via atae/marqasu]
| Obverse | ||
| o 1o 1 | (1) Five homers barley by the seah of six liters, belonging to Issār-dūrī, at the disposal of Nabû-aḫḫē-balliṭ, son of Bēl-nāṣir, (and) Aššūr-mudammiq, son of Dādî. He will pay five seahs per homer. | |

| b.e. 8b.e. 8 | (8) Five harvesters. | |
| Reverse | ||
| r 9r 9 | (9) The person who is present at the threshing floor will pay (the debt). | |
| r 1010 | ||
| r 1111 | (11) Month Ayyāru (II), 16th day, the year when the Egyptian and Que were captured. | |
| r 1212 | ||
| r 1313 | ||
| r 1414 | (14) Witness: Umman-šurbi. | |
| r 1515 | (15) Witness: Ṣil-Nabû, chariot fighter. | |
| r 1616 | (16) Witness: Ḫarnâ, architect. | |
| Top | ||
| t.e. 17t.e. 17 | (17) Witness: Aḫūnu. | |
| t.e. 1818 | (18) Witness: Ša-Nabû-šû. | |
| Left | ||
| l.e. 19l.e. 19 | (19) Witness: Nabû-šar-aḫḫēšu, scribe. | |
